Overview
The concept of 'husband' in the Bible encompasses the roles, responsibilities, and spiritual significance of a man in the context of marriage, reflecting God's design for family and relationships.
In biblical times, the role of a husband was often associated with authority and provision, but it was also meant to reflect God's love and care within the family structure.

Key verses
- Ephesians 5:25This verse encapsulates the call for husbands to love their wives sacrificially, mirroring Christ's love for the church.
- 1 Timothy 3:2A husband must be above reproach, emphasizing the moral and spiritual integrity expected of a leader in the home.
Notable passages
- Ephesians 5:25-33Paul instructs husbands to love their wives as Christ loved the church, emphasizing sacrificial love and the sanctity of marriage.
- Colossians 3:19Husbands are commanded to love their wives and not be harsh with them, highlighting the importance of kindness in the marital relationship.
- 1 Peter 3:7Peter advises husbands to live with their wives in an understanding way, recognizing them as co-heirs of grace, which underscores mutual respect and honor.

Theological significance
- The husband's role reflects Christ's relationship with the church, illustrating the depth of love and commitment expected in marriage.
- Emphasizes the importance of mutual respect and understanding in the marital relationship, as both partners are created in God's image.
